As a Cyber Security Architect, you’ll work at the design and decision‑making layer of major programmes, helping customers build security in from the start. Your role involves:
- Building trusted relationships with customers and understanding their missions, constraints and operating environments.
- Engaging confidently with engineers, project managers, security professionals and senior stakeholders.
- Analyzing complex IT environments, even where information is incomplete.
- Applying recognised security principles, architectural patterns and frameworks to real‑world systems.
- Thinking in terms of risk and identifying architectural risks, threats and vulnerabilities.
- Explaining security trade‑offs in clear, business‑relevant language rather than just technical detail.
- Designing secure solutions and defining layered, secure‑by‑design architectures across people, process and technology.
- Recommending practical security controls and patterns that support project delivery.
- Providing assurance and reviewing designs and implementations against agreed standards and regulatory expectations.
- Supporting architecture governance, compliance and security assurance activities.
- Contributing to reusable architectural patterns, frameworks and offerings.
- Providing technical leadership in bids, proposals and early solution shaping.
Grow the practice by sharing expertise, mentoring junior engineers, architects or consultants and contributing to the evolution of our security architecture methodology.

This role is subject to pre‑employment screening in line with the UK Government’s Baseline Personnel Security Standard (BPSS). Additional Personnel Security Controls referred to as National Security Vetting (NSV) may apply, possibly including the Security Check (SC) or Developed Vetting (DV).
